I checked Balog and your coin does appear to be a copper fals struck by the Mamluk Sultan al-Zahir Barquq, 1382- 1399. Although the legends are worn away, the fleur-de-lis chalice was his distinctive heraldic blazon. Cf. Balog 590 and 591, struck at Dimashq (Damascus) and dated AH 798 and 799 respectively.
